Entrance exams as pedagogy?

Abstract:

I am currently doing an artistic action research about entrance exams of an acting program of Theatre academy of The University of Arts Helsinki. My data consists of the interviews and material of non-participant observation. The aims of the research are to increase self- understanding of the jury and transparency of the process as well as to examine the possible ways of developing the accessibility and diversity in program. I am also interested in entrance exams as pedagogical practice – ­a first phase of working with future students, learning about them and their challenges, a platform for teachers to learn from each others´ working and also a possibility of learning for those applicants who won´t be accepted as students. Framing entrance exams as a pedagogical event opens possibilities but it is also important to consider ethical questions – radically asymmetrical setup between applicants and jury.

BIO:

Anu Koskinen is an actor, a researcher (Doctor of Art in theatre and drama) and a lecturer in University of Arts Helsinki. She teaches acting (actor´s psychophysical instrument), community theatre in different contexts (for example prisons and secondary schools) and art pedagogy and supervises MA theses.
